From Sitcom Star to Lasting Success: Priscilla Barnes' Financial Journey
Priscilla Barnes—the name conjures images of bubbly Terri Alden from the iconic 1970s and 80s sitcom, Three's Company. But her career extends far beyond this single, enormously popular role. With over 100 film and television credits, Barnes demonstrates remarkable longevity and adaptability in Hollywood. This extensive career naturally raises the question: What is Priscilla Barnes' net worth? Let's explore her journey and examine the factors contributing to her financial success.
Putting a Number on Success: A Look at Priscilla's Estimated Net Worth
Current estimates place Priscilla Barnes' net worth at approximately $1.5 million. While this represents considerable wealth, it's important to contextualize it within the broader landscape of Hollywood earnings. This figure doesn't reflect a lack of career success but rather the inherent variability of income in the entertainment industry. Many actors, unlike those who achieve mega-stardom with a single blockbuster, build their wealth through a consistent stream of diverse projects. Barnes' career epitomizes this approach.

Smart Investments: Real Estate and Financial Stability
Priscilla Barnes's financial acumen is evident in her real estate holdings. Public records show she purchased a home in Glendale, California, for $689,000 in 2012. This substantial investment underscores her financial security, built through calculated decisions over her career.
